Taiwan Delays Implementation of Expanded Recycling Levy Scope for Plastic Packaging

On April 30, 2025, Taiwan’s Ministry of Environment has announced a two-month delay in the implementation of revised “Articles or their packaging containers and the scope of businesses that should be responsible for recycling and disposal” that expand the scope of plastic packaging materials subject to recycling levy.

The revision, originally scheduled to take effect on May 1, 2025, will now be enforced starting July 1, 2025. The delay is intended to give businesses more time to adjust to the new requirements.
